Joint Direct Attack Munitions

The Joint Direct Attack Munition (JDAM) is a guidance kit that converts unguided bombs into precision-guided munitions, allowing them to be accurate in all types of weather. The JDAM system uses an integrated inertial guidance system and GPS receiver to guide the bomb, with a published range of up to 15 nautical miles. The system was developed jointly by the US Air Force and Navy, and has been produced in over 550,000 units as of January 2024. The JDAM was developed in response to the limitations of laser-guided bombs and imaging infrared technology, and has been used in various military operations, including Operation Allied Force.learn more on wikipedia
